BRP Inc. (TSX: DOO) (NASDAQ: DOOO) has expanded its global electric powersports offering with the launch of the 2026 Can-Am Outlander Electric, an all-terrain vehicle (ATV) designed for performance, durability, and a whisper-quiet ride. This latest innovation is part of BRP's long-term commitment to redefine the riding experience through purpose-built electric models [1].

The 2026 Can-Am Outlander Electric is powered by the same in-house, modular Rotax E-Power powerpack used in BRP's electric motorcycles and snowmobiles. This new model delivers 47 horsepower and 53 lb-ft of torque, with up to 50 miles of range in optimal conditions. It features instant throttle response, selectable ride modes – Normal, Sport, Work – and can be charged from 20 to 80% in just 50 minutes using a Level 2 charger [1].

What sets the Outlander Electric apart is its whisper-quiet operation. Outfitted with electric power, noise-reducing XPS Recon Force tires, optimized suspension, and a low-noise cooling system, it enables a smooth riding experience that is perfect for connecting with the land and exploring nature without disturbing it. The ATV also delivers industry-leading 1,830 lbs of towing capacity and impressive off-road performance, with over 120 available accessories for a fully customizable experience [1].

In addition to the Outlander Electric, BRP has also introduced upgraded Sea-Doo and Can-Am models. The company's electric lineup now includes the Can-Am Pulse and Origin motorcycles, four Ski-Doo and Lynx electric snowmobiles, and the Rotax E10 racing powerpack for karts. Each of these models is designed to meet the needs of specific riders and applications [1].

BRP's approach to electrification is intentional and strategic, focusing on areas where it makes business sense and adds real value to customers. The company aims to play a leadership role in this technological evolution and to bolster its offering with completely new experiences, electrified with its own technology [1].
